CPC30216

Certificate III in Signs and Graphics in Alice Springs

Nationally Recognised Vocational Education and Training (VET)
Study mode Blended / Traineeship / On Campus / Apprenticeship
Duration 48 months
Estimated fee* $1,016
* Fees are indicative only and vary based on your circumstances and eligibility for government funding.

Entry requirements

Entry requirements set by ASQA are the basic qualifications and criteria that students must meet before enrolling in a nationally recognised course.

These requirements ensure students have the skills and knowledge needed to undertake this course.

  • There are no formal academic requirements

With a passion for creativity and craftsmanship, graduates of the Certificate III in Signs and Graphics are well-equipped to pursue exciting job roles. Options include becoming a Signwriter, a professional responsible for creating stunning visual displays. Alternatively, you could become a Sign Installer, where you will bring designs to life in the real world by installing signs for businesses, events, and more. Another thrilling opportunity available to you is to dive into the world of vehicle advertising as a Vehicle Wrapper, using your design skills to transform cars into moving advertisements.
